Application Description

Poker ZingPlay: Texas Holdem is the ultimate mobile poker app for Filipino players and social casino enthusiasts. Its vibrant graphics bring the thrill of real poker to your device. Enjoy fast-paced gameplay at 5-player tables, minimizing downtime. The vertical screen design allows for effortless one-handed play, perfect for on-the-go gaming. Advanced players can utilize the multi-table mode, playing on up to 4 tables simultaneously. Compete in tournaments against real players for amazing prizes. Choose from three channels, ensuring you play with similarly skilled opponents and appropriate stakes. Climb the weekly leaderboard for rewarding prizes. VIP players enjoy exclusive perks like daily bonus chips, special emojis, and a VIP crown. Express yourself with a vast emoji collection and unlimited rewards. Easily log in with your Facebook or Google account and join a community of over 11 million players. Download Poker ZingPlay: Texas Holdem today and experience the best in free online poker.
